首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

docker-退出docker时编写-编写

Docker是一种开源的容器化平台,它可以将应用程序及其所有依赖项打包成一个独立的容器,使其能够在任何环境中运行。退出Docker容器时,可以通过编写一些命令或脚本来实现特定的操作。

在退出Docker容器时,可以使用以下命令或步骤:

  1. 使用exit命令:在容器内部的命令行中,可以直接输入exit命令来退出容器。这将终止容器的运行并返回到宿主机的命令行界面。
  2. 使用快捷键:在容器内部的命令行中,可以使用快捷键Ctrl + DCtrl + C来退出容器。这将终止容器的运行并返回到宿主机的命令行界面。
  3. 使用docker stop命令:在宿主机的命令行界面中,可以使用docker stop命令来停止正在运行的容器。例如,如果容器的名称为my-container,可以运行以下命令来停止容器:
  4. 使用docker stop命令:在宿主机的命令行界面中,可以使用docker stop命令来停止正在运行的容器。例如,如果容器的名称为my-container,可以运行以下命令来停止容器:
  5. 使用docker-compose down命令:如果使用Docker Compose来管理多个容器,可以在包含所有容器的项目目录中运行docker-compose down命令来停止并删除所有容器。这将关闭并删除所有相关的容器、网络和卷。

需要注意的是,退出Docker容器并不会删除容器本身,只是停止容器的运行。如果需要删除容器,可以使用docker rm命令或在Docker Compose中使用docker-compose rm命令。

Docker的优势在于提供了轻量级、可移植、可扩展和可隔离的容器化解决方案。它可以帮助开发人员更方便地构建、部署和管理应用程序,提高开发效率和应用程序的可移植性。

Docker的应用场景非常广泛,包括但不限于以下几个方面:

  1. 应用程序的打包和交付:Docker可以将应用程序及其所有依赖项打包成一个容器,使其能够在不同的环境中运行,从而简化了应用程序的交付和部署过程。
  2. 多个应用程序的隔离运行:通过使用Docker容器,可以将多个应用程序隔离运行在同一台物理机或虚拟机上,避免了应用程序之间的冲突和干扰。
  3. 开发和测试环境的搭建:Docker可以帮助开发人员快速搭建和配置开发和测试环境,提高开发效率和应用程序的可移植性。
  4. 微服务架构的部署:Docker容器可以作为微服务架构的基本单元,帮助实现应用程序的模块化和可扩展性。

腾讯云提供了一系列与Docker相关的产品和服务,包括但不限于以下几个:

  1. 腾讯云容器服务(Tencent Kubernetes Engine,TKE):TKE是腾讯云提供的一种容器编排和管理服务,基于Kubernetes技术,可以帮助用户快速搭建和管理容器集群,实现应用程序的高可用和弹性扩展。
  2. 腾讯云容器实例(Tencent Container Instance,TCI):TCI是腾讯云提供的一种无需管理底层基础设施的容器服务,可以快速启动和运行容器实例,适用于短期任务和临时工作负载。
  3. 腾讯云容器注册表(Tencent Container Registry,TCR):TCR是腾讯云提供的一种安全、稳定和可靠的Docker镜像仓库服务,可以帮助用户存储、管理和分发Docker镜像。
  4. 腾讯云云原生应用平台(Tencent Cloud Native Application Platform,TCAP):TCAP是腾讯云提供的一种云原生应用开发和运行平台,集成了多种云原生技术和工具,包括Docker、Kubernetes、Istio等,可以帮助用户快速构建和部署云原生应用。

更多关于腾讯云容器服务和相关产品的详细信息,可以访问腾讯云官方网站的相关页面:

  1. 腾讯云容器服务(TKE)
  2. 腾讯云容器实例(TCI)
  3. 腾讯云容器注册表(TCR)
  4. 腾讯云云原生应用平台(TCAP)

请注意,以上提到的腾讯云产品和服务仅作为示例,其他云计算品牌商也提供类似的产品和服务,具体选择应根据实际需求和情况进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

15分44秒

Eclipse用法专题-06-编写代码时的基本快捷键

12分49秒

Eclipse用法专题-07-编写代码时自动生成代码快捷键

7分28秒

Eclipse用法专题-08-编写代码时抽取方法与局部变量快捷键

1分22秒

C语言 | 输入一个数,输出相应result

2分37秒

Golang 开源 Excelize 基础库教程 1.1 Excelize 简介

3.1K
7分25秒

Golang 开源 Excelize 基础库教程 1.2 Go 语言开发环境搭建与安装

2K
11分37秒

Golang 开源 Excelize 基础库教程 2.1 单元格赋值、样式设置与图片图表的综合应用

390
13分24秒

Golang 开源 Excelize 基础库教程 2.3 CSV 转 XLSX、行高列宽和富文本设置

1.5K
9分1秒

Golang 开源 Excelize 基础库教程 2.5 迷你图、页眉页脚、隐藏与保护工作表

357
7分34秒

Golang 开源 Excelize 基础库教程 3.1 流式生成包含大规模数据的电子表格文档

2.1K
9分33秒

Golang 开源 Excelize 基础库教程 1.3 基本概念

1.3K
6分12秒

Golang 开源 Excelize 基础库教程 2.2 条件格式、批注和数据验证设置

396
领券